The Science of Sound Absorption in Foam Sponge
Sound is essentially a wave that travels through a medium, such as air. When sound waves encounter a material, several things can happen: they can be reflected, transmitted, or absorbed. Foam sponge is particularly effective at sound absorption due to its unique structure.
Foam sponge is made up of a network of interconnected pores. When sound waves enter the foam, they are forced to travel through these pores. As the sound waves move through the small passages, they interact with the walls of the pores. This interaction causes the sound energy to be converted into heat energy through a process called viscous dissipation. The more pores a foam sponge has and the more complex their structure, the greater the sound – absorbing capacity.
The effectiveness of sound absorption is measured by a coefficient called the Noise Reduction Coefficient (NRC). The NRC ranges from 0 to 1, where 0 means no sound absorption and 1 means perfect sound absorption. High – quality foam sponges can have an NRC of 0.8 or higher, indicating that they can absorb a large percentage of the sound that hits them.
Types of Foam Sponges and Their Sound – Absorbing Abilities
There are several types of foam sponges, each with its own set of characteristics and sound – absorbing properties.
Polyurethane Foam
Polyurethane foam is one of the most common types of foam sponges used for sound absorption. It comes in different densities and cell structures. Low – density polyurethane foam is often used for broadband sound absorption, meaning it can absorb a wide range of frequencies. High – density polyurethane foam, on the other hand, is more effective at absorbing high – frequency sounds.
The open – cell structure of polyurethane foam allows sound waves to penetrate easily. The cells act as small chambers where the sound energy is dissipated. Polyurethane foam can be cut into various shapes and sizes, making it suitable for a variety of applications, from acoustic panels in recording studios to sound – proofing in home theaters.
Melamine Foam
Melamine foam is another popular choice for sound absorption. It has a very open and porous structure, which gives it excellent sound – absorbing properties across a wide frequency range. Melamine foam is lightweight and can be easily installed. It is often used in commercial and industrial settings, such as offices, factories, and auditoriums.
One of the advantages of melamine foam is its fire – resistant properties. This makes it a safe option for environments where fire safety is a concern. Additionally, melamine foam is resistant to moisture and chemicals, which extends its lifespan and makes it suitable for use in harsh conditions.
EPDM Foam
EPDM (Ethylene Propylene Diene Monomer) foam is a synthetic rubber foam that also has good sound – absorbing capabilities. It is known for its durability and resistance to weather, ozone, and UV radiation. EPDM foam is often used in outdoor applications, such as in automotive and marine industries, where it can help reduce noise and vibration.
The closed – cell structure of EPDM foam provides some sound insulation in addition to absorption. While it may not be as effective as open – cell foams for high – frequency sound absorption, it is very good at blocking low – frequency sounds and reducing vibrations.
Applications of Foam Sponge for Sound Absorption
The sound – absorbing properties of foam sponge make it suitable for a wide range of applications.
Recording Studios
In recording studios, sound quality is of utmost importance. Foam sponges are used to create acoustic panels that line the walls, ceilings, and floors. These panels help to control the reflections of sound waves, reducing echoes and reverberation. This results in a more accurate and clear recording environment, allowing musicians and audio engineers to capture the best possible sound.
Home Theaters
Home theaters are designed to provide an immersive audio experience. Foam sponge can be used to sound – proof the room, preventing sound from leaking out and external noise from entering. By installing foam panels on the walls and ceiling, the home theater can achieve a more balanced and realistic sound, similar to what you would experience in a professional cinema.
Offices
In office environments, noise can be a major distraction. Foam sponges can be used to create partitions, acoustic ceiling tiles, and wall panels. These installations help to reduce the noise level, improve speech intelligibility, and create a more comfortable working environment. This can lead to increased productivity and employee satisfaction.
Industrial Settings
In factories and manufacturing plants, there is often a lot of noise generated by machinery and equipment. Foam sponge can be used to line the walls of the building, enclose noisy machinery, or create sound – absorbing barriers. This helps to protect the workers’ hearing and reduce the impact of noise on the surrounding environment.
